In response to field inspections that revealed fatigue cracks in the forward swashplate rotating ring of the H-47 fleet, a comprehensive inspection, test and analyses program is conducted. The incidence of anomaly is approximately 15 percent in the field. A significant analytical effort combining classical techniques and numerical simulation examined the stress state and crack geometry of the field cracks. To replicate the cracks a full-scale test fixture was developed and applied to flight articles. Although the test results did not produce cracks representative of the field cracks, it is shown that the resultant thumbnail cracks are a result of fretting. Due to the geometry and loading of the cracks, standard fatigue codes are not capable of predicting their propagation and arrest.
